Also, would you prefer a floody light or a throwy light for camp setup? I'm thinking a floody light might make the most sense. One thing I like about most of the newer headlamps is that they have the option for both. The black diamond cosmo and storm in particular have the high output main light for throw and lower output leds for close in flood. They also have red leds to preserve night vision and can be turned on separately without having to cycle through the higher output settings.
